Michael Bos assists with the management of products liability litigation and regulatory compliance in Asia, Europe, the Middle East and Africa.

Michael has considerable experience in dealing with a range of commercial disputes.  He specialises in the management of products liability litigation and regulatory compliance and disputes.

He has advised in respect of judicial challenges to regulation and the defence of products liability lawsuits in numerous jurisdictions including in Europe, Asia, the Middle East, Africa and the Americas.  Michael also has experience in a number of other complex commercial disputes, including insolvency, franchising, intellectual property, commercial and property law disputes.

Michael previously practised in New Zealand until 2011. He was a partner at an international law firm in Auckland from 2000 to 2009 and a barrister from 2009 to 2011. In 2011 Michael moved to London, where he now specialises in international products liability litigation and regulatory advice.

Michael's experience includes advising:

  • British American Tobacco in UK judicial review proceedings challenging the UK Standardised Packaging of Tobacco Products Regulations.
  • British American Tobacco in challenging the validity of the European Union's Second Tobacco Products Directive.
  • British American Tobacco in responding to government consultations and judicial challenges to tobacco control regulatory measures in numerous jurisdictions in Europe, Asia, the Middle East, Africa and the Americas.
  • Nicoventures in respect of responding to government consultations and regulatory compliance in relation to nicotine and smokeless tobacco products.    
  • BAT Espana SA in connection with a health care recoupment claim before the administrative court in Madrid.
  • House of Prince A/S and Skandinavisk Tobakskompagni A/S in defence of a personal injury claim in Denmark.
  • representing British American Tobacco (New Zealand) Limited in the successful defence of all product liability claims in New Zealand. These claims for personal injury were the first of their kind in New Zealand.
  • acting for British American Tobacco (New Zealand) Limited in relation to an investigation by the New Zealand Commerce Commission regarding alleged breaches of the Fair Trading Act 1986.
  • representing the liquidators of New Zealand Equiticorp group companies (one of New Zealand’s largest corporate bankruptcies) in High Court proceedings to set aside a security granted by the company and an application for directions relating to the treatment of pre-liquidation payments made by way of set-off.
  • acting for Video Ezy International (NZ) Ltd, New Zealand's largest video store franchisor, in successful arbitration and High Court proceedings following termination of multiple franchise agreements.
  • advising and represented Deloitte New Zealand as receivers and liquidators of various finance companies.
  • representing the receivers of a DVD distribution company in the New Zealand High Court and Court of Appeal in the successful defence of breach of Copyright proceedings and proceedings to determine priority to assets.

Background

LLB University of Auckland, New Zealand, 1991.

LLM(Hons) University of Auckland, New Zealand, 1998.

Admitted as a Barrister and Solicitor in New Zealand in 1991.

Admitted as a Legal Practitioner of the Supreme Court of New South Wales, Australia in 2007.
